Item 3.    Source and Amount of Funds or Other Consideration

The Series A and B preferred stock and common stock reported in this Schedule 13D were issued pursuant to the Contribution Agreement between Petals Decorative Accents, LLC and ImmunoTechnology Corporation dated June 30, 2006.

Item 4.    Purpose of Transaction

Prior to this transaction, the Issuer was not engaged in active business. The Issuer entered into the transaction with the purpose of acquiring an operating business. Petals’ purpose for the transaction was to create a public market for its securities. Petals acquired the Series A and B preferred stock and common stock in exchange for assets of Petals. Petals acquired shares of the common stock and Series A and B preferred stock of the Issuer pursuant to the Contribution Agreement dated June 30, 2006. Petals may acquire common stock upon conversion of Series A preferred stock. Mr. Stephen M. Hicks was appointed as a Chairman of the board of directors in connection with the acquisition. The Issuer may increase its authorized shares of common stock and/or engage in a reverse split of its outstanding shares. For a more detail description of the transaction, see the Company's 8-K filed on July 7, 2006.

Item 6.    Contracts, Arrangements, Understandings or Relationships with Respect to Securities of the Issuer

Employment agreement with Company Chairman

Petals entered into a five-year employment agreement with its Chairman, Mr. Hicks, as of March 31, 2006 which provides for an annual salary of $280,000. Petals may defer payment of the base salary to him until December 31, 2006. From time to time, Mr. Hicks, at his sole discretion, may elect to receive all or any part of his base salary in the form of common equity of Petals. The value of any common equity to be paid to Mr. Hicks shall be determined as follows: (i) if there exists a public market for Petals’ common equity, then the price per share shall be 75% of the average of the closing trading prices for the ten trading days ending on the trading day immediately prior to the due date, or (ii) if no public market exists for Company’s common equity, then by the Board of Directors of Petals in its reasonable good faith judgment. Mr. Hicks will be granted an annual equity bonus in each year during the term of the Agreement equal to two percent of the then outstanding common equity of Petals in the event that Petals generates annual earnings before interest, taxes, depreciation and amortization of at least $2,000,000 during such fiscal year. The equity grant is payable to Mr. Hicks within 30 days after the end of each fiscal year.

The Agreement automatically renews for successive one year periods unless either party declines to renew this Agreement by giving the other party hereto written notice within 90 days of the end of any one-year renewal period.

For a more detailed description of Mr. Hicks' employment agreement, see the Company's 8-K filed on July 7, 2006.
